Unosu Cliff

Japan, 028-8405 Uonosu Cliff, Tanohata Village, Shimohei District , Iwate Prefecture

Located on the south coast of Tanohata, it is characterized by its overwhelmingly high cliffs. The name "Unosu Cliff" comes from the cormorant's nests found halfway up the cliff. The pine forest promenade that continues from the parking lot is paved with soft wood chips and is popular for its relaxed atmosphere. Looking north from the observation deck about 500 meters away, you can see five rows of 200-meter-high cliffs carved into a curve, lined up like a folding screen. The scenery is cool green in summer and vibrant red in autumn. The sea below is a marine blue with emerald tints. You can see all the way to the white shoreline, captivating travelers. In the pine forest, there is also a literary monument to "Journey to the Stars," the Dazai Osamu Prize-winning work by Akio Yoshimura, which is said to have been inspired by the Unosu Cliffs. The monument contains a passage from the work and expresses the author's feelings for Tanohata Village.
